Mumbai, 25 May, 2026: The Indian Rugby Football Union (IRFU), the governing body for rugby in India, today announced a strategic partnership with InCred Capital, a fast-growing integrated institutional, wealth & asset management company, marking a significant milestone in supporting the development of India’s Senior National Teams.

This collaboration represents InCred’s commitment to supporting elite sports in India, as Rugby India builds on its achievements and prepares for crucial international competitions ahead.

InCred Capital’s CSR contribution will directly support Rugby India’s high-performance and development programmes for the Senior Men’s and Women’s National Teams. The funding will strengthen critical areas of athlete development and team preparation.

Building on a breakthrough 2025, both Senior National Teams began their 2026 journey with preparations for the inaugural Central & South Asia (CASA) 7s 2026, as InCred came on board to support the squads through their training camps and tournament campaign. Looking ahead, the men’s team will make their debut in Asia’s premier division; the Asia Rugby Emirates Sevens Series (ARESS) 2026, following their recent promotion, while the women’s team aims to improve upon their historic 6th-place finish in ARESS and build crucial momentum for the Asian Games 2026.
